COLOMBO, Sri Lanka (AP) — An opposition lawmaker in the Maldives said her party will press on with street protests until the government frees a former president and current opposition leader. Mohamed Nasheed, the Indian Ocean nation's first democratically elected president, was arrested a week ago for allegedly ordering the military to detain a Criminal Court chief judge in 2012 and ignoring a Supreme Court order to release him.
